Sea scallops have a sweet, rich taste that ranges from mild to briny. Raw scallops are shiny, creamy white, sometimes with an orange or pinkish tint—these tints are natural variations that do not affect taste or quality. High-quality scallops have an ivory translucence and should hold their shape. Cooked scallops are opaque white with a firm, lean texture. Atlantic sea scallops are found in the Northwest Atlantic Ocean, from Newfoundland to Cape Hatteras, North Carolina and in shallower waters in Maine and Canada. Sea scallops are harvested for their adductor muscle (“meat”)—the muscle that holds their shells together. Scallops are usually shucked at sea and kept on ice or frozen aboard the fishing vessel. “Dry” scallops are untreated; “wet” scallops are treated with chemical additives to increase their water content. Dry scallops are the best way to go; if wet scallops are treated too much, they’ll be soft and opaque and shed water and weight quickly.

1 lb. of scallops is about 3-4 servings depending on sides and appetites.

Sustainability
  • The harvest of Atlantic sea scallops is currently governed by NOAA Fisheries and the New England and Mid-Atlantic Fishery Management Councils’ Atlantic Sea Scallop Fishery Management Plan. Under this plan, managers determine a total allowable catch for the scallop fishery based of estimates of the scallop population. They allocate this catch amount to different groups within the fishery, depending on their permit type and historical catch, through “days-at-sea” and number of trips to special access areas.
